Summary: ShinySOM offers a user-friendly interface for reproducible,
high-throughput analysis of high-dimensional flow and mass cytometry data
guided by self-organizing maps. The software implements a FlowSOM-style
workflow, with improvements in performance, visualizations and data dissection
possibilities. The outputs of the analysis include precise statistical
information about the dissected samples, and R-compatible metadata useful for
the batch processing of large sample volumes.

Availability and implementation: ShinySOM is free and open-source, available
online at gitlab.com/exaexa/ShinySOM.
